A Fresh Start for the New Year

Buying a home during the holidays or planning to close in the early months of the new year offers symbolic and practical benefits. The transition to homeownership is a tangible way to start fresh, set long-term goals, and establish a foundation for the future.

Families often find that holiday breaks provide natural windows for moving and settling in. Coordinating your purchase with these periods can make the process smoother, allowing you to embrace the new space before daily routines resume. Seasonal deals on moving services, furniture, and home essentials can also help stretch your budget.

Financial Readiness and Year-End Advantages

The holidays are a great time to evaluate finances and plan strategically. Pre-approval for a mortgage, understanding down payment requirements, and considering potential tax advantages can all be part of preparing for a home purchase. Year-end timing may also allow certain deductions, such as mortgage interest or property taxes, to apply to the current tax year, depending on your situation.

Working with a trusted lender ensures that you understand all available options, from loan programs to closing timelines, helping make the homebuying process as smooth as possible.
